Output 86b984909ea2c0652f7e4ea2c88a0a18a41d8fa013ce7cb90f22f60ecdecccf4:9

value
44046
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 82435304fc9fef04c23f1a484bc6238716e3f00418c4cf6bab59c9d5ea19a8cd
address
bc1psfp4xp8unlhsfs3lrfyyh33rsutw8uqyrrzv76att8yat6se4rxswsm5zc
transaction
86b984909ea2c0652f7e4ea2c88a0a18a41d8fa013ce7cb90f22f60ecdecccf4
spent
true